Family of Kenyan Pilot Who Died in Somalia Plane Crash Mourns
The family, friends, and colleagues of Captain George Ngatia Gichuru are mourning the tragic loss of the veteran pilot. Captain George Ngatia died in a plane crash on March 22, 2025, southwest of Mogadishu, Somalia. He was 59 years old at the time of his passing. SAAF pays tribute to James O’Connell following fatal Impala crash - defenceWeb
The South African Air Force (SAAF) is mourning the loss of veteran test pilot Retired Lieutenant Colonel James O’Connell, who was killed in a crash at the West Coast Air Show on Saturday 22 March. O’Connell was the sole occupant aboard the ex-SAAF Impala Mk I jet trainer he was flying at Saldanha Airfield.
